Smallest Hire Times

The minimum period for hiring out scaffold gain access to towers from your regional hire shop will certainly be either everyday or weekly depending on the dimension of the store. Occasionally you might be able to hire out a tower for a weekend for the rate of eventually. Ask your local purchase the best terms.

Larger scaffolding hired from a business usually calls for a minimal rental of 4 to eight weeks. This is to recoup their expenses of setting up as well as take down. There are some business who will rent for shorter durations, but then you will typically pay a charge for setting up and take down as well as a scaffolding expense each day or week.

You ought to also keep in mind when working out with the scaffolding firm, to prepare terms if your task takes longer than anticipated. See to it there is an agreement in position for additional days or weeks if required.

 

Scaffolding Laws & Legal Requirements

The Work at Elevation Regulations 2005 calls for a scaffold to be assembled into a usually identified market conventional arrangement. Or else, it needs to follow the 'NASC Technical Assistance TG20 for tube and suitable scaffolds' (National Accessibility and also Scaffolding Confederation) or similar assistance from scaffold suppliers. A experienced person has to make the scaffold configuration making use of calculations. Moreover, it has to additionally be solid, rigid as well as steady while being assembled, used and also taken down. The Health And Wellness Exec website listings whatever you need to find out about keeping within scaffolding law.

 

Scaffolding can be really unsafe so by law, a proficient individual has to examine it to ensure it is safe:

  • Prior to its first usage.
  • At periods of 7 days.
  • After any alteration, damage or adverse weather.

Furthermore, in order to work safely at elevation, a skilled individual has to:

  • Appropriately plan and monitor all work.
  • Ensure all personnel working at height or preparing the job are proficient professionals.
  • Perform a ideal risk assessment and from that choose appropriate tools.
  • Control risks from vulnerable surfaces.
  • On a regular basis examine the devices as well as support the evaluation.

 

What Licenses are Needed?

You will require scaffolding permits if any kind of part of the scaffolding touches public land. This indicates public walkways, roadways or commonalities. You can look for one of these from your local council. The UK federal government has actually defined guidelines that need to be followed over those specified by the HSE.

In addition, if there is a risk to the public from the work or the scaffolding, you need to just function during quiet times and also get a road closure from the neighborhood authority.

Ibstock

Ibstock is a town and also civil parish concerning 2.5 miles (4 kilometres) south of Coalville in North West Leicestershire, England. The population of the civil church was 5,760 at the 2001 census boosting to 6,201 at the 2011 census. The town is on the A447 road In between Coalville and also Hinckley. The toponym Ibstock could be a derivative of Ibestoche suggesting the farm or community of Ibba, which is an Old English personal name also found in various other toponyms. The 1801 Census offers a complete population of 763, in 152 households, two-thirds participated in agriculture, the rest in trade and also production. By 1811 the population had enhanced to 836. Ibstock is a previous coal mining neighborhood and likewise has historic as well as present factory that generate floor tiles, bricks, boots as well as footwear, as well as light engineering. In the 19th century a branch of the Ashby and also Nuneaton Joint Railway was built via the location and Heather & Ibstock train terminal was opened to offer the town. Passenger services ended in 1931, with the line through to Coalville East closing totally in 1964, before the magazine of the Reshaping of British Railways report. The station master's residence on Station Road survives.

The steps to build a good scaffolding

You will first need to find a secure and stable foundation on which you will build and put op the scaffold. Next, you will need base plates that will help to make the footing of the scaffold more stable. One of the chief worries here is to have the scaffolding equal and on safe ground.

Opt for casters.

If your project involves moving your scaffolding to work on several spots, include casters in your scaffolding setup. Do not forget to lock the casters after you get it in place.

Assemble the scaffolding frame.

Lay out the ends of the scaffolding. First, you will need to lift one of the end pieces and attach it with the upper cross brace. While you are lifting the second end piece to attach it to its upper cross brace, the far end of the previous brace should support it.

Make sure the scaffold is stable.

Move the scaffold until you think that the position is perfect, and make sure it is level and secure.

Place the planks.

Lift the boards through the scaffold bars and into the right place.

Secure access to the scaffold.

If you are using ladders to access the scaffold, use the ones that are designed specifically for that very type of scaffold.

Attach the guardrails.

Attaching guardrails is highly advised due to the risks of falling. You should also consider using tie-offs and other means of fall protection.

Inspect the scaffolding to ensure safety.

Thoroughly examine the scaffolding set up to make sure all pieces are secure.

What is a scaffolder?

A construction professional trained in putting up platforms and scaffolds is known as a scaffolder. These individuals can erect scaffolds related to building construction, and they can also work on offshore oil rigs, power stations, and projects such as parade viewing platforms. The pay is typically low, because the work is fairly basic, although those who specialize in more complex types of jobs may be able to obtain better salaries.

Being a scaffolder is not as easy as it sounds. The person will have to be a high school graduate and physically fit. It is also helpful if you are not afraid of heights. Training for this provided during the job while hard workers and fast learners get the chance at an early promotion.

The first step involves finding out the requirement and coming up with a plan. Scaffolds are generally made of metal and uses clips to snap into place. This allows fluid configuration of the scaffold structure as per needs. Wood is also sometimes used. After the scaffolding is set up, platforms are made to walk and hold tools. Safety nets and other safety measures should also be kept in place in some cases. After completing the job, the scaffolds can be easily dismantled and moved.

Construction of new buildings or renovation of any structure will utilise scaffolds. A skilled scaffolder can work as part of a team of people to put up a stable, well-anchored scaffolding that may stay up for weeks, months, or years, depending on the job. Periodically the scaffold needs to be reconfigured based on the need of the progress of the work. This is also particularly true in cases of restoration to avoid any sort of damage to the structures underneath the scaffolding. Scaffolders need to keep up with the restoration or the construction and periodically adjust the scaffolds as necessary.

What does a scaffolder do?

Scaffolders erect and pull apart provisional metal scaffolding on constructions and building sites, so that other individuals can labour at elevation and carry out their jobs without harm. Scaffolders are generally in charge of putting up the scaffolds outside and inside the building being constructed, renovated or even demolished.

Although there are no official credentials required to become a scaffolder, there are numerous ways you could take to help you follow this career path. You may perhaps complete a college course, a traineeship or apply straight to an employer for work. You ought to explore these paths to becoming a scaffolder, to find out which is the correct one for you. Even though some of these choices have certain qualification necessities, many employers are more concerned in individuals who are passionate, keen to learn and can follow orders. A CSCS card (Construction Skills Certification Scheme) might be needed for you to be able to work on a construction site.

College/training provider

Although there are no set admission necessities, anyone given a career as a scaffolder would profit from reaching GCSE qualifications (or equivalent) in maths and English. To start as a scaffolder, you will have to get a Level 2 certificate in Construction Operations or a Level 1 Certificate in Construction Skills.

Work experience

Work experience is indispensable to securing employment inside the construction business. You can get this at school, or you may choose to work on weekends and holidays with a company or relative who works as a scaffolder. Possible employers will always be delighted to see work knowledge listed on your CV.

Some of the desirable skills for a scaffolder:

• Confidence to work at heights.

• Hand-eye coordination should be excellent.

• Should have a healthy level of physical fitness.

• Ability to interpret technical drawings.

• Have excellent written and verbal communication skill.
